Faith has carried me through every defining chapter of my own journey. It has sustained me through hardship, uncertainty, and seasons that tested everything I believed. Along the way, it also taught me something that has become central to how I live my life: our differences should never prevent us from recognizing one another's humanity.
I intentionally seek conversations with people who believe differently than I do, not to persuade them, but to better understand them. I have found that compassion grows when we choose curiosity over judgment, and humanity over division.
Mary embodies that spirit.
It wasn't until I read this manuscript that I understood why her words have always carried such weight. They are not borrowed wisdom. They have been forged through adversity, refined by faith, and lived long before they were ever written.
Before Mary ever wrote this book, she lived it.
These pages are not simply reflections on faith; they are the testimony of a woman who has allowed hardship to deepen her compassion rather than diminish it. She writes with honesty, humility, and unwavering conviction, inviting readers into the lessons she has learned while walking closely with God through life's greatest joys and its deepest valleys.
Whether you share Mary's beliefs, are rediscovering your own faith, or are simply searching for hope, I believe you will find something meaningful within these pages. At its heart, this book is about trusting through uncertainty, finding peace amid adversity, and believing that even our most difficult seasons can shape us into people of greater purpose and compassion.
In a world that often encourages us to focus on what separates us, Mary gently reminds us of something far more important: hope, love, grace, and faith have the power to unite us.
For that, and for the countless lives I know this book will touch, I am deeply grateful our paths crossed.
Jose Orozco
Co-Founder, Orozco Siblings
